Intercropping Pulses with Sugarcane

Intercropping is the agricultural practice of cultivating two or more crops in the same space at the same time. In intercropping, there is a main crop like sugar cane and other short term crops like pulses. Farmers currently using the intercropping system are benefitting through increased income from the existing farms. Pulses are legumes and highly recommended to use as intercrops because it helps to improve the nutrition of the soil through nitrogen fixation. Some of these recommended pulses for intercropping are Cowpeas, Pigeon peas, Peanut, Urd, Mung bean.
